Doug Poland wrote: > I'm sorry Ed, I'm still confused here. I can't even > make the port because of the "forbidden" message on > apache_1.3.12. Are you compiling apache as a stand- > alone port or as part of apache13-php3? > > I don't have a port called mod_php3 or mod_php4 under > /usr/ports/www. Isn't mod_phpX a configure option > for apache? > > -- > Doug You may need a new ports source tree. It was confusing for me initially also. I just went to mod_php4 did a make clean, to clean my previous apache13 build, then make, pkg_delete apache-your-local-version-etc, make install. The menu pops up for you to configure php to your liking, and it compiles.
